adult cougar | can climb | |
can swim | |
eats deer, elk, moose, bighorn sheep, mountain goat, porcupine, beaver, snowshoe hare, mountain beaver, mouse, bird, domestic stock | |
has colour tawny brown to greyish brown, darker on the mid-dorsal line and pale buff on the belly | |
has length 1.50-2.74 m | |
has picture | |
has part short fur | |
is extremely wary of humans | |
is nocturnal | |
is solitary | |
is a kind of cougar | |
makes sound growl, hiss, cry, purr | |
may attack humans occasionally | |
stalks prey like a domestic cat | |
uses set trails which may be 19-29 km long | |
weighs 36-103 kg | |
cougar | has distribution southern western Canada, the Maritimes | |
has habitat mountains, canyons, swamps, wooded river valleys, coniferous forests | |
has name in French couguar | |
has population density 1 cougar per 93 square km | |
has scientific name Felis concolor | |
is a top predator in the ecological pyramid | |
is hunted with hounds | |
is also called mountain lion | |
keeps large herbivores within the carrying capacity of their food supply | |
likes catnip | |
lives in cave, crevice among rocks, under bank or tree, in hollow stump or thicket | |
